Output 543e80a5d080a997599bce71f3ee55c8dbe75e93ec1d5c0667f2b3497b51b97a:0

value
1738000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af8ef49eb222a3f0ef5c0897b7eaff1e918bdc8a OP_EQUAL
address
3HhHRqebxoG21JVAJVkdPmNf5g2UrzqpHm
transaction
543e80a5d080a997599bce71f3ee55c8dbe75e93ec1d5c0667f2b3497b51b97a
confirmations
285003
spent
true